在Linux系统中,命令权限控制是通过文件系统权限来实现的。每个文件和目录都有与之关联的权限,这些权限决定了用户可以对文件或目录执行哪些操作。权限分为三种类型:读(r)、写(w)和执行(x),并且这些权限可以分别应用于文件的所有者(user)、文件所属组(group)和其他用户(others)。
权限通常以三组三位数字的形式表示,如755
。每一位数字代表一种权限类型(读、写、执行),用4、2、1来表示,没有权限则为0。例如:
4
代表读权限(r--)2
代表写权限(-w-)1
代表执行权限(--x)因此,755
权限可以分解为所有者有读、写、执行权限(4+2+1=7),组和其他用户有读、执行权限(4+1=5)。
chmod
命令更改文件或目录的权限,或者使用sudo
命令以超级用户身份执行操作。chmod
命令更改文件或目录的权限,或者使用sudo
命令以超级用户身份执行操作。chown
和chgrp
命令。chown
和chgrp
命令。chcon
或semanage
命令来调整安全上下文。了解和掌握Linux命令权限控制对于系统管理员和开发人员来说是非常重要的,它有助于维护系统的安全性和稳定性。
领取专属 10元无门槛券
手把手带您无忧上云